In 2024, Lithuania continued to show a steady demand for Prussian blue imports, with top exporting countries including Greece, Latvia, Germany, Estonia, and the Netherlands. The market remains diversified with a low concentration level, as indicated by the low HHI in 2024. Despite a modest comp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 0.6% from 2020 to 2024, there was a significant decline in growth from 2023 to 2024, with a rate of -20.31%. This decline may warrant further investigation into potential factors impacting the market dynamics for Prussian blue imports in Lithuania.
